.ant-steps-horizontal:not(.ant-steps-label-vertical) .ant-steps-item:last-child .ant-steps-item-title{padding-right:16px!important}.ant-steps-item-finish>.ant-steps-item-container>.ant-steps-item-content>.ant-steps-item-title:after{display:none!important}@media screen and (max-width:40em){.responsiveTable td .tdBefore{right:3%!important}}@media screen and (max-width:40em){.responsiveTable td.pivoted,.responsiveTable td .tdBefore{text-align:right!important}}@media screen and (max-width:40em){.responsiveTable td.pivoted{padding-left:4%!important;padding-right:calc(35% + 10px)!important}}@media screen and (max-width:40em){.responsiveTable td .add-to-cart-button{flex-direction:row-reverse!important}}